Jeremy Clarkson got into the spirit of being a farm owner by telling a group of students to "get off my land". Unfortunately for the 61-year-old former Top Gear presenter, it was him that ended up being reprimanded by the teacher who was leading the youngsters.
The Grand Tour host has a 1,000-acre working farm in Oxfordshire and in his latest column, he has detailed what happened when a group of Duke of Edinburgh students, wanted to use his land as part of their activities.
Jeremy described the moment he saw the teenagers making themselves at home in a field as "alarming" as he had not long planted a turtle dove mix there which was "extremely expensive".
